Enjoy recreation amenities such as a seasonal outdoor pool or take in the view from a garden.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and a picnic area.
Business amenities
Featured amenities include a business center, dry cleaning/laundry services, and a 24-hour front desk. Free self parking is available onsite.
Enjoy a satisfying meal at Dennys restaurant serving guests of Vagabond Inn Bishop. A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 6:00 AM to 10:00 AM.
Make yourself at home in one of the 80 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and microwaves. 46-inch flat-screen televisions with satellite programming provide entertainment, while compl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ected. Private bathrooms with shower/tub combinations fe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and complimentary weekday newspapers, as well as phones with free local calls.
A stay at Vagabond Inn Bishop places you in the heart of Bishop, within a 10-minute walk of Bishop Chamber of Commerce and Visitor Center and Bishop City Park. This hotel is 0.5 mi (0.7 km) from Tri County Fairgrounds and 0.5 mi (0.8 km) from Bishop Dog Park.

Vagabond Inn Bishop draws praise for clean, budget-friendly rooms, friendly staff, and a convenient, pet-friendly location, but recurring complaints include lukewarm or unavailable hot water, worn facilities, and occasional noise or maintenance issues.
Many guests find check-in quick, parking easy, and appreciate the dog area, pool and hot tub, plus practical touches like a fish cleaning station and outdoor seating. Rooms are generally comfortable with strong AC and many TV channels, though some note very firm mattresses and dated fixtures. Breakfast is mostly cold items and described as simple or limited, with several preferring nearby restaurants or the Denny's discount. Expect a straightforward, no-frills stopover with good value, provided the hot water and wear-and-tear issues do not affect your stay.

Yes, free self-parking is available on-site. Limited parking is provided.
A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 6:00 AM to 10:00 AM.
Check-in is from 3:00 PM to 11:59 PM, and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request, subject to availability and potential additional charges.
The property features step-free entrances and w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as and rooms. Additional accessibility details are not specified.
The property is located in the heart of Bishop, within a 10-minute walk of the Bishop Chamber of Commerce and Visitor Center, Monument Bank, and Bishop City Park. It is approximately 0.5 miles from Tri County Fairgrounds.
Yes, there is a seasonal outdoor pool available, operational from May to October.
Children are welcome at the property, and kids can stay for free up to a certain age, although the specific age limit is not provided.
Rollaway beds are available for a fee of USD 15 per night, and advance request is required. Cribs are not mentioned, so availability is unclear.
